Following the latest adjustments, the 2022 school calendar (2022 term dates) for term 2, July to September for all primary and secondary schools in Kenya has now changed.

Term one of 2022 began on April 25th, 2022, and ended on July  1st, 2022, after a duration of 10 weeks. The changes in term dates were meant to restore order to the school calendar after the covid 19 pandemic disrupted it.

Following the August 9th, 2022 general polls, the ministry went ahead to effect new changes in the calendar. All schools closed on 2nd August 2022 and are expected to resume back on 18th August 2022. 

This is unlike the earlier plan that had seen the school calendar directing learners to break for Half term from 11th to 14th August 2022 and also the earlier Reopening that was scheduled on 11th August 2022

“I ordered the early closure of all Basic Education Institutions to allow for adequate preparation and conduct of the General Elections. We indicated that the reopening would be on the 11th of August 2022. However, the ministry has been informed that the process of tallying ballots may still be ongoing on the aforementioned date,” Said Education CS George Magoha.
